Email is a critical information source for research, compliance, and agentic workflows. With our new Gmail connector, you can now ingest and structure email data just like any other document source — making it available for retrieval, reasoning, and automation.

Supported Filters and Configuration

The Gmail connector uses OAuth authentication. Once configured, you can filter email ingestion by:

  • Sender and recipient addresses
  • Subject keywords
  • Gmail labels (e.g., CATEGORY_PROMOTIONSCATEGORY_SOCIAL)
  • Message categories: Inbox, Sent, Unread, Starred, Archived
  • Date ranges
  • Whether to include attachments

Using Gmail as a Source

To set up the connector:

  1. Go to Source Connectors in your Vectorize workspace.
  2. Select Gmail from the connector catalog.
  3. Authorize with your Google account.
  4. Apply filtering options as needed.
  5. Use the connector as a source in any pipeline.

Once configured, Vectorize handles ingestion, chunking, and indexing, making email content available for search, retrieval, or structured reasoning workflows.
